6 Packing Method Packing ingredient in by pushing air out.

7 Liquid Displacement Method One way to measure shortening. Using a liquid measuring cup and water. Water started at 1 cup. Put shortening in till water went to 2 cups How much shortening did we measure?

9 Knead To work dough to further mix ingredients and develop the gluten

10 Whip Beat quickly to add air.

11 Chop To cut up into small pieces

12 Cream To work sugar and fat together until the mixture is soft and fluffy.

13 Grate To finely divide food in various sizes by rubbing it on a surface with sharp projections.

14 Dice To cut into very small cubes, about ½ inch big

15 Mince To cut or chop food as finely as possible

16 Sauté To brown or cook foods with a small amount of fat using low to med. heat

17 Simmer To cook just below the boiling point.

18 Dredge To coat food HEAVILY with flour, breadcrumbs, or cornmeal

19 Peel or Pare To remove or strip off the skin or rind of some fruits or vegetables

20 Steam To cook by the vapor produced when water is heated to the boiling point

21 Cut-in To cut fat into flour with a pastry blender or two knives

22 Fold-in To mix ingredients by gently turning one part over another

23 Boil To cook until bubbles rise to the surface
